Welcome to
ESL Printables, the website where English Language teachers exchange resources: worksheets, lesson plans,  activities, etc.
Our collection is growing every day with the help of many teachers. If you want to download you have to send your own contributions.

 

 

English worksheets  > contributions by edboydeshaw

 

The author



edboydeshaw

China



Points: 1266

 


order results: newest first - most downloaded first - alphabetically random order

 

Printables

 

PowerPoints

Online exercises


 
Questions about Lying or Deception
These are questions designed to go with my presentation for Telling Lies or Deception. They can be printed and used in a group class to get conversation going between pairs or a group of adults/students.
Level: intermediate
Age: 10-100
Type: worksheet
Downloads: 9


 
Mary Had a Little Lamb - Song Chord Sheet
This a lyrics and chords sheet for the song Mary Had a little Lamb. You can use this to play the guitar and teach this song to kids
Level: elementary
Age: 3-9
Type: worksheet
Downloads: 3


 
Words and Chords for Song - Five Little Skeletons
Lyrics and Chords for the song Five Little Skeletons. You can use this is play the guitar and sing for students to teach them the song.
Level: elementary
Age: 3-8
Type: worksheet
Downloads: 3


 
Third Conditional Worksheet
A simple worksheet for practicing the 3rd conditional
Level: intermediate
Age: 9-100
Type: worksheet
Downloads: 29


 
Zoo flashcards
six flashcards, go well with the zoo song from you tube https://www.youtube.com/watch?v=OwRmivbNgQk
Level: elementary
Age: 3-10
Type: flash-card
Downloads: 8


 
Role Play - Setting up a company
It is a good follow up productive activity. This role play makes students make suggestions, discuss and make some decisions regarding setting up a company. This is a group work, one of the students should be a chairman.
Level: advanced
Age: 17-100
Type: activity-card
Downloads: 22


 
Piate Crossword
Crosswrod Puzzle on pirate related vocabulary with a secret message (under the seat) You should hide something under the seat, e.g a prize or next activity and let them discover it.
Level: elementary
Age: 5-12
Type: worksheet
Downloads: 3


 
Healthy Ways
Ten pictures to write down what they represent, why are they important to stay healthy and how important are they on a scale 1-10.
Level: intermediate
Age: 7-100
Type: worksheet
Downloads: 8


 
Shrek Quiz WS
WS that goes with the PPT under the same name, students watch 4 videos, answer questions and fill in the ws. Videos are available on you tube
Level: elementary
Age: 5-14
Type: worksheet
Downloads: 8


 
Meetings Role Plays

Level: advanced
Age: 18-100
Type: activity-card
Downloads: 16

 


Which English do you speak? American British
Presentation designed to show some of the differences between American and British English

Level: intermediate
Age: 12-100
Downloads: 17


The Silk Road

Level: intermediate
Age: 15-100
Downloads: 17


Feminism
A short presentation to encourage speaking about feminism

Level: intermediate
Age: 12-100
Downloads: 21


Feminism
This is a conversation class PPT about the idea of Feminism. It teaches the students a little about the topic and then encourages them to discuss their thoughts about it. Made for High School students or young adults.

Level: intermediate
Age: 16-100
Downloads: 27


Doctor / Patient Relationship
This is a conversation class PPT designed a group of High School students or young adults. It encourages conversation about the relationship doctors have with their patients and medicine in a more general sense.

Level: intermediate
Age: 16-100
Downloads: 27


Danger and dangerous things
This is a conversation class PPT about the dangers that you can find in life. Good for a group of High School children or young adults.

Level: intermediate
Age: 16-100
Downloads: 23


Fears and Phobias
This is a small presentation with some pictures of different fears or phobias that people have. It should be coupled with a handout with more information about the phobias.

Level: intermediate
Age: 10-100
Downloads: 21


Deception - English Club
This is an English Club about lying and deception. It can be used for a conversation class of adults or older students to inspire conversation

Level: intermediate
Age: 10-100
Downloads: 8


Religions - English Club
This is an English Club/Conversation presentation on the topic of Religion. Including information about the different world religions and discussion about them.

Level: intermediate
Age: 11-100
Downloads: 21


Taking a Break - English Club
This is a conversation/English club presentation on the topic of Taking a Break. Discussion questions and other discussion inspiring stuff is included

Level: intermediate
Age: 11-100
Downloads: 11

Found 0 online exercises